VERY hard shift, won't shift past 1st gear

Hey all, I have a 2005 Mercedes CLK 320 coupe, automatic with 107k miles on it. No accidents. No problems that I'm aware of.

I got into my car this morning, turned it on, and when I went into reverse the shift was VERY hard. Like, enough to shake the car a bit, not a lot, but it was a hard shift. I went into drive thinking that was a one off, and noticed that it wouldn't shift past gear 1. ****. I stopped, with my foot on the break tried putting it in park. I couldn't shift into park at all, the handle wouldn't allow it. If I take my foot off the break I can put it in park. I turned the car off for a while (few minutes), turned it back on. Same problem but now the check engine light is on. I had no previous warnings of anything wrong at all and everything was fine until this morning. Now I'm stranded at home.

tl;dr -> Won't shift past gear 1 in drive, shifts VERY hard from P-->R, R-->D, D-->R. Can't put it in park when my foot is on the brake. Now I'm stranded at home.

Probably your transmission conductor plate. I just did mine a few months ago on my clk550. Doing it myself saved about $4k
